Saturday, September 27, 2008

PHP- GTK

What is PHP-GTK?

PHP-GTK is an extension for the PHP programming language that implements language bindings for GTK+. It provides an object-oriented interface to GTK+ classes and functions and greatly simplifies writing client-side cross-platform GUI applications.

Resources

Check out our Resources page for links to PHP-GTK related sites, instructions on the PHP-GTK mailing lists, and other PHP-GTK resources. Also, please try to use the #php-gtk channel on Freenode IRC - the more people there, the better for the community.

Download


PHP-GTK 2

GTK+ version:
PHP-GTK 2 currently supports GTK+ 2.6.9 or greater. You can obtain the latest stable release of GTK+ 2.x from ftp://ftp.gtk.org/pub/gtk/.

PHP version:
PHP-GTK 2 requires PHP 5.1.x or greater. The latest version of the PHP_5_2 branch in CVS will work, too.


PHP-GTK 1

GTK+ version:
PHP-GTK 1 currently supports GTK+ 1.2.6 or greater. You can obtain the latest stable release of GTK+ 1.2.x from ftp://ftp.gtk.org/pub/gtk/v1.2/.

PHP version:
PHP-GTK 1 requires PHP 4.0.5 or greater, with versions from 1.0.1 up requiring PHP 4.3.x to build.


CVS Version

Alternatively, you can get the latest and greatest version of PHP-GTK directly from the PHP CVS server.

  1. Log in to the PHP anonymous CVS server (use phpfi as the password):
    cvs -d :pserver:cvsread@cvs.php.net:/repository login
  2. Obtain the PHP-GTK tree.

    For PHP-GTK 2:
    cvs -d :pserver:cvsread@cvs.php.net:/repository co php-gtk
    For PHP-GTK 1:
    cvs -d :pserver:cvsread@cvs.php.net:/repository co -r PHP_GTK_1 php-gtk
  3. Move into the source tree:
    cd php-gtk
  4. Configure and install:
    ./buildconf
    ./configure
    make
    make install
Source From gtk.php.net

Saturday, August 9, 2008

My portfolio

Here is The name of the sites on which I have worked as web developer, designer,

Analyser and project manager.

1. www.blogfreehere.com/
2. www.kc2jaysatellite.com/
3. www.japcollege.org
4. Exotic Central
5. Futuristic Gateway
6. Banana Hobby (Yahoo Store)
7. Banana Hobby (E- Commerce)

And Here is my detailed resume


Sanjay Prajapati
5826, Brentwood Place,
Fontana, CA 92236
Email: sanju.comp@gmail.com
Phone: (cell): 3234592129


SUMMARY OF QUALIFICATIONS

• Experienced programmer with web applications.
• Over 3.5 years experience in application development using PHP and MySql.
• Expertise in design and development of Website on PHP.
• Programmed extensively in PHP and MySql.
• Good understanding of relational database concepts.
• Very strong in PHP programming.
• Good knowledge of CMS like DRUPAL, JOOMLA etc.
• Experience in Database design, implementation and management using MySql.
• Excellent communication skills and a motivated organized team player, with high aptitude for learning and implementing.
• Language Known: English, Hindi

TECHNICAL PROFILE

PHP5.0, C, C++, Java(Core level): Programming languages
XML, HTML: Enterprise Technology
Notepad, Macromedia Dreamweaver, Zend studio: Miscellaneous & tools
Windows 2000/NT/XP: Operating System
MySql 5.0.22: Database

EDUCATION
Master of Science (Computer Science) GPA 4.0
California state polytechnic university, Pomona, March 2010

Bachelor of Engineering in Computer Engineering, June 2007
L.D.Engineering College, Ahmedabad-15, India

Personal Webpage:

http://phpopensource.blogspot.com/

In this site I have maintained the blog about new PHP technology. I have posted new things about PHP. I have made and also maintain the template. I have customized my template.


EXPERIENCE

www.bananahobby.com Jan-09 till Now.

Working on e-commerce project with the. Analyzed the project and designed. Developed the project according. Working with yahoo store also for the company.
I am working as Web master in the company. I maintained the whole project by myself.
Created the whole site.
• Created the user part so user can buy the product.
• Created the strong Admin part for order and catalog handling.
• I use payment gateways for the payment like paypal.
• Used PHP and My Sql for the front end and backend respectively.


Seoguru.org Jan-05-Dec07

Worked on Drupal project with this company. Analyzed the whole project and develop, design and Analyze by myself alone.
I used the Drupal for this company and also the individual project. I have worked on drupal about 2 years. While this time I have redesign some templates also customize the module and also maintain the backend.


Unitech Computer World Ptv.Ltd., Morabi India Jan-05-Dec07

Worked on deferent projects in PHP technology and My Sql database, Served as project designer, developer and leader, Designed, Developed and maintained the following websites:

1. www.japcollege.org
2 .www.umiyaceramics.com
3. www.shreejiexperts.com
4. www.ropcollege.org

Magiz Infotech Ptv.Ltd., Ahmedabad, India Jan 07-Jun 07
(www.blogfreehere.com)



• Created and modified a number of Modules on PHP.
• Used PHP My Admin for data uploading and data manipulation between tables
• Created tables, views, key, indexes and other database objects in the new stand alone bloging database
• Worked in MY SQL extensively.
• Created PHP scripts for sending and receiving messages to and from various users and for choosing and changing templates.
• Also designed some templates.




Magiz Infotech Ptv.Ltd., Ahmedabad, India July 07-Dec 07
(www.matchboxdating.com)

• Created and modified a number of Modules on PHP.
• Used PHP My Admin for data uploading and data manipulation between tables
• Created tables, views, key, indexes and other database objects in the new stand alone matchmaking database
• Worked in MY SQL extensively.
• Created PHP scripts for sending and receiving messages to and from various users
• Created PHP Scripts profile management and photo uploading.
• Also designed some templates.


PROJECTS:

• Operated and maintained the template for some sites of CMS like Drupal, Joomla etc.
• Created some static site using HTML, CSS, Java Script etc.